Industrial Relations Commission of New South Wales in Court Session
CITATION : Falconer v North and Rainbird [2001] NSWIRComm 98 APPELLANTS: John Falconer Vincent Patrick Sweeney Duncan Paul Mount Andrew John Sigalla PARTIES : Terrence Joseph Caplice
RESPONDENTS: William North Mark Rainbird Consolidated Gaming Corporation Ltd FILE NUMBER: IRC 142, 157, 158, 166, 167, 168, 169, 170, 171 of 2001 CORAM: Wright J President; Glynn J; Hungerford J CATCHWORDS : Appeal - Leave to appeal - Appeals from judgment granting application to join additional respondents in s 106 proceedings - Leave to appeal refused - Appeals dismissed - Refusal of leave did not give any greater precedent value to judgment at first instance. LEGISLATION CITED : Industrial Relations Act 1996 s 106 CASES CITED : North and Rainbird v Consolidated Gaming Corporation Ltd [2000] NSWIRComm 258 HEARING DATES: 04/24/2001 EXTEMPORE JUDGMENT DATE : 04/24/2001
